MINUTES September 10, 1998 7 BOARD OF HEALTH <br /> Denitrification Regulation <br /> Mr. Ball stated, "I spoke with Mr. Baker and what I would like to do is revisit this <br /> regulation_" "I would recommend we hold a meeting with Mr. Baker and the town <br /> planner to discuss the regulation." <br /> Mr. Cram questioned, "What about the study Dr. Howe is preparing?" <br /> Mr. Ball responded, "We won't get that until it's completed which is about one or <br /> two years away." <br /> Board members agreed to schedule this matter at an upcoming meeting. <br /> White Goods <br /> Mr. Cram stated, "I met out at the landfill with Eric O'Connor, representing Mid- <br /> City Scrap Metal and Roger Alcott from Weston & Sampson." "Mr. O'Connor is <br /> proposing to provide 2, 45' cubic yard roll-offs." "They will empty them within twenty- <br /> four hours of being notified." "Mr. O'Connor suggested we remove the valves from the <br /> propane tanks." "They will pay .30 a pound for the valves and then the tanks can be <br /> placed in with the white goods." "The landfill contractor was agreeable to removing the <br /> valves." "Mid-City will also engage a subcontractor to remove freon and haul off the <br /> refrigerators." "The scrap metal markets at its lowest point ever so we may not receive <br /> recovery payments for a while." "They did recommend we build a ramp so the <br /> homeowner could drive up the ramp and dump into the roll-off." "They are willing to buy <br /> the steel to set in the cement for rails." "They do want the roll-offs packed." "The <br /> landfill operator was agreeable to that." "The are looking at a 30 day time period to set <br /> up the operation." <br /> Mr. McQuaid stated, "One of my concerns is how much it would cost to extend <br /> the road down to the metal pile and build a ramp." <br /> Mr. Ball questioned, 'q think we should move the metal pile up by the recycling <br /> area." <br /> Mr. Cram commented, "Mr. Alcott did say that if we wanted to put in the ramp we <br /> could place an addendum in Crowell's contract." "He was of the opinion costs would be <br /> minimal." <br />
